YOURSTRULY, CAPE TOWN

On our first day in Cape Town, we stumbled upon an amazing little coffee spot on Long Street, Yourstruly. Lo and behold it would become one of our favorite spots in the city. We would pop in every morning for the most amazing lattes and sandwiches of mozzarella, salami, and rocket and a chat with the owner, Daniel Holland. I loved the decor, with dark grey walls and lots of wood. I would have moved in if I could! I also love the fact that they source their beans locally from Deluxe Coffeeworks just around the corner. Definitely worth a visit if you're in Cape Town! {view more pics here}
